About this map

The Missouri River and its shifting floodplain define this landscape on the border of Missouri and Nebraska, where the Tarkio River and Winnebago Creek navigate the alluvial flats. This 1966 survey, updated with 1980s data, shows the area's agricultural and social infrastructure centered around the town of Corning and the village of Craig. The map illustrates the complex drainage and irrigation patterns of the bottomlands, including an Old Channel and Sams Lake.
